The Lake Conroe Association, which fought the temporary lowering of Lake Conroe, may find that it’s a blessing in disguise.
The TCEQ decided to allow the San Jacinto River Authority and City of Houston to lower Lake Conroe for six weeks by up to two feet during the peak of hurricane season. The SJRA will lower the lake to 199 feet if evaporation does not already reduce it that much.
Lowering Lake Could Facilitate Repairs, Help Fight Invasive Species
This should reduce the risk of flooding for people on both sides of the dam between August 15 and September 30. It could also give lakefront property owners an opportunity to repair shallow docks, retaining walls and other waterfront property.
Image of hydrilla, an invasive species, courtesy of USGS.
The Lower Colorado River Authority also urged their residents to use the 2017 drawdown as an opportunity to curb the growth of nuisance aquatic vegetation, such as hydrilla and Eurasian watermilfoil.
The Lake Conroe Association may find that lowering Lake Conroe helps in its fight against invasive aquatic vegetation. Battling hydrilla has been one of the group’s top priorities for more than forty years.
Opening of Dredging Bids Expected Later Today
Temporarily lowering Lake Conroe will provide a buffer against flooding for downstream residents who are currently fighting excessive sedimentation left behind by Hurricane Harvey. The sediment is blocking drainage ditches and exacerbating flooding.
The U.S. Army Corps of Engineers is expected to open bids today on its Emergency West Fork Dredging Project. The Corps has postponed the bid opening twice already to give bidders more time to resolve questions relating to the complex project. The earlier dates were May 31 and June 12. I will let you know as soon as I hear something. Once approved, the project is projected to take approximately six months to complete.

This morning, I received a press release announcing that the Texas Commission on Environmental Quality (TCEQ) had approved the joint decision by the City of Houston and the San Jacinto River Authority to temporarily lower the level of Lake Conroe during the peak of hurricane season. The lake will be lowered by two feet from 201 mean feet about sea level (msl) to 199 msl between mid-August and the end of September. This will provide buffer against flooding while the Army Corps of Engineers removes excess sediment from the West Fork deposited by Hurricane Harvey that is exacerbating flooding. HOUSTON, TEXAS – Hurricane Harvey deposited tremendous amounts of silt in the West Fork of the San Jacinto River. The silt physically changed the river’s ability to safely pass flows during storms and created the need for a significant dredging project to restore the river’s capacity. As a temporary flood mitigation solution, the City of Houston and the San Jacinto River Authority (SJRA) proposed a temporary, joint reservoir operations strategy for Lake Houston and Lake Conroe. The temporary flood mitigation would be in place for up to two years or until the dredging project is completed.
The proposed strategy involves the pre-release of water from Lake Houston immediately prior to certain storms and the seasonal lowering of Lake Conroe’s water level during the Spring and Fall.
A significant hurdle to final consideration of the proposed temporary strategy was a decision by the Texas Commission on Environmental Quality (TCEQ) on how releases of water from the two reservoirs would be “accounted for” by the state. TCEQ issues permits that limit how much water can be diverted each year from water supply reservoirs like Lake Houston and Lake Conroe.
The proposal from Houston and SJRA highlights the difficulty of balancing the state’s long-term need for reliable water supplies with the short-term goal of protecting public health and safety while emergency measures are implemented to reduce flood risks.
In a letter to the City of Houston and SJRA on Friday, June 15, 2018, the TCEQ expressed its intent to use enforcement discretion to allow the two agencies to move forward with finalizing their temporary flood mitigation strategy.
The letter states that “if flood mitigation releases . . . result in an exceedance of the annual permitted amounts for diversion or release by SJRA of the City of Houston, the TCEQ Executive Director will exercise enforcement discretion with respect to such exceedance.” The TCEQ’s decision acknowledges the importance of accounting for all diversions from the state’s water supply reservoirs, but it also recognizes the emergency nature of the flood mitigation work being conducted in the San Jacinto River.

Created by the Texas Legislature in 1937, the San Jacinto River Authority is a government agency whose mission is to develop, conserve, and protect the water resources of the San Jacinto River basin. Covering all or part of seven counties, the organization’s jurisdiction includes the entire San Jacinto River watershed, excluding Harris County. SJRA is one of two dozen river authorities in Texas, and like other river authorities, its primary purpose is to implement long-term, regional projects related to water management and development. Huge Gaps Exist Between Desired, Required, and Actual Practices
Be mindful of the distinctions between desired, required and actual practices. Best practices lead to best outcomes. Required practices usually lead to minimally acceptable outcomes. Actual practices sometimes fall short of even those. That’s why I’ve also included the section on laws.
Statewide, sand mine operators received more than 600 fines for violations in the last five years.

Demand Excellence, Not Just Compliance
We must hold the mines to the highest standards if they want a license to operate next to the source of drinking water for millions of people. Violations are simply not acceptable.
Also, any solution must acknowledge that this region is prone to repetitive flooding. We’ve had FIVE five-hundred year storms in the last 24 years (1994, 2001, 2015, 2016, 2017). During each, we also had huge releases from Lake Conroe that exacerbated flooding.
If mine design cannot withstand these types of events, we invite disaster. The most sediment transport happens during floods; it’s time we started planning for them.

Example: Alaska, I noticed, discourages mining within 1000 feet of a public water source. Here, the sand mines operate right next to ours and even drive trucks through it.
Sand mines on the west fork of the San Jacinto adjacent to Kingwood. Note how close they are operating next to the source of our drinking water. Also note what appears to be a breach of the dike between the mine on the left and the river about two-third of the way up the left side of the photo. Photo taken after Harvey on 9/14/2017.
Sand mine on the West Fork of the San Jacinto adjacent to Kingwood. Industry best practices elsewhere discourage running vehicles through water sources. Here the operator built a road right through the river. Also notice the steepness of the dikes. Most best management practices recommend setting them back from the river, sloping them at 3:1 to 10:1 and planting them with vegetation such as grass to retard erosion.
Fresh sand deposits after Harvey coming out of the sand mines on the west fork of the San Jacinto adjacent to Kingwood. Note that the height of the dune is engulfing several medium sized trees on the right. Also note the road leading to the river on the left and machinery at work in an area unprotected by dikes.
